Subject: [PATCH v4 2/2] dt-bindings: mfd: max8998: Add charger subnode binding

This patch adds devicetree bindings documentation for
battery charging controller as the subnode of MAX8998 PMIC.

+Charger: Configuration for battery charging controller should be added
+inside a child node named 'charger'.
+  Required properties:
+  - maxim,end-of-charge-percentage: End of Charge in percent.
+    When the charge current in constant-voltage phase drops below
+    end-of-charge-percentage of it's start value, charging is terminated.
+    If value equals 0, leave it unchanged. Otherwise it should be value
+    from 10 to 45 by 5 step.
+
+  Optional properties:
+  - maxim,charge-restart-threshold: Charge restart threshold in millivolts.
+    If property is not present, this will be disabled.
+    Valid values are: 0, 100, 150, 200. If the value equals 0, leave it
+    unchanged.
+
+  - maxim,charge-timeout: Charge timeout in hours. If property is not
+    present, this will be disabled. Valid values are: 0, 5, 6, 7.
+    If the value equals 0, leave it unchanged.
